Understanding the Hen: A Guide to Female Turkeys

Many people assume that all turkeys look alike, but understanding the female is key to appreciating these magnificent creatures. Identifying a hen from a tom can be surprisingly simple – they generally possess not the bright, iridescent colors found on the males. Hens are typically duller in appearance , often exhibiting browns and grayish hues. Their actions also differs; while toms sometimes gobble to attract mates , hens tend to make softer noises and focus more on eating and protecting their young . Observing these slight differences enhances one’s understanding of turkey social structure .

Turkey Chicks 101: Looking after Your Fresh Flock Additions

Bringing miniature turkey chicks home is a wonderful experience, but it also demands attentive attention. At first, they need a warm brooder, how much to turkeys cost which can be a sizable plastic container or even a cardboard box. The heat should be around 95°F (35°C) directly beneath the heat lamp and gradually reduced by 5°F (2.8°C) each week until they are fully feathered. Providing fresh water and nutritious chick starter is crucial for strong growth. Don't forget grit to aid in processing food .

Below is a quick checklist to guarantee their well-being :

  • Provide a clean brooder.
  • Supply fresh water consistently.
  • Make sure they have enough room to roam .
  • Watch them closely for any indications of disease .
  • Slowly introduce them to the free-range environment when weather permit.
